West Palm Beach, Fla. – NAI/Merin Hunter Codman, Palm Beach County’s leading commercial real estate services firm, and CBRE, have announced the sale of Fountain Square, a 241,000-square foot Boca Raton office complex for $54,500,000. The sale of Fountain Square, a three-building project lo-cated at 2600, 2650, and 2700 N Military Trail, is Boca Raton’s second largest office building transaction of 2017. Christian Lee and Jose Lobon of CBRE and Neil Merin, SIOR, CCIM of NAI/Merin Hunter Cod-man, represented the Seller, Fountain Square Owner LLC in the transaction. Fountain Square Owner LLC, a joint venture between affiliates of Contrarian Capital Management LLC of Greenwich Connecticut and NAI/Merin Hunter Codman, Inc., as the local operating partner, pur-chased the complex in October 2014 for $37 million. The property’s value increased approximately 50% over the Seller’s ownership period thanks to a comprehensive value enhancement program im-plemented by NAI/Merin Hunter Codman. At the time of acquisition, the property was 62% occupied. NAI/Merin Hunter Codman provided as-set, property, and construction management and leasing services and implemented a multimillion dollar capital improvement program which upgraded common elements and tenant suites and re-sulted in over 100,000 square feet of leasing over the last 24 months moving building occupancy to over 90% at the time of the sale.
